· Начало · Отвђтить · Статистика · Поиск · FAQ · Правила · Установки · Язык · Выход · WASM.RU · Noir.Ru ·

 WASM Phorum —› WASM.ASSEMBLER —› Прога под TASM 5 с кодами ММХ

Посл.отвђт Сообщенiе


Дата: Дек 10, 2003 00:31:27

ПОмогите пожалуйста. Нужно написать прогу для TASM 5 с командами ММХ по Юрову. ТАк чтобы в ней заключались все основные целочисленные команды. (Например movd, movq, emms, packsswb, packuswb и т.д.)Если препод будет удовлетворен, то я конечно же заплачу.
В наше время сыр в мышеловке и то не настоящий.

Разве ни у кого не было жады наживы до судорог.


Дата: Дек 10, 2003 07:02:33

TASM заброшен. Давно уже надо было переходить на MASM или FASM, дорогой.


Дата: Дек 10, 2003 12:02:24

Надо ждать пояывления Borland C++ Builder 7, там должен быть TASM более новой версии, существующая 5.3 понимает MMX. Если в обычном режиме, надо писать так:

.686
.mmx

или если в IDEAL, то так

P686
PMMX

и пиши дальше спокойно на mmx


Дата: Дек 10, 2003 23:42:34

Да мне задание такое дали, а писать на Tasm 5 я писать не умею, да еще и сММХ


Дата: Дек 11, 2003 00:15:14

На TASM 5 писать также как и на MASM, только вместо .code, .data и .data? надо писать CODESEG, DATASEG, UDATASEG, вместо .386 или .686 - P386 и P686 соответственно. Также перед .model точку ставить не надо(model flat, stdcall). и переменные, или идёт обращение к памяти, надо брать в скобки. Это всё для режима IDEAL(в обычном проблем много, например нельзя использовать одинаковые имена в разных структурах). А да, ещё при объявлении данных нельзя писать DWORD, QWORD, а только dd и dq.


Powered by miniBB 1.6 © 2001-2002
Время загрузки страницы (сек.): 0.067